Episode 1: How The Oregon Trail Game Made Apple Computers Famous

from Tracing The Path: The Connected 20th Century · host Dan R. Morris - 20th Century Historian

Minneapolis's tech community was far ahead of everyone else. And their state government's progressive attitude paved the way for great changes.  1,500 miles away Steve Jobs was building a computer company, but he knew something was missing, and the answer fell in his lap. Learn how Apple went from selling 300 computers, to millions because of a game.
